In the UK, the demand for professionals skilled in ancestry privacy policies is growing. Organizations need experts who can help them navigate the complex landscape of data privacy regulations and protect their customers' sensitive information. Here are some popular roles in this field and their respective job market percentages, represented in a 3D pie chart. 1. **Data Protection Officer (25%)** As a Data Protection Officer, you'll be responsible for ensuring that your organization complies with all relevant data protection laws and regulations. You'll work closely with other departments to develop and implement data protection policies and procedures. 2. **Privacy Consultant (30%)** Privacy consultants provide advice and guidance to organizations on how to manage and protect personal data. They help businesses develop data protection strategies, conduct privacy impact assessments, and train staff on data protection best practices. 3. **Legal Counsel (Privacy Focused) (15%)** In this role, you'll provide legal advice on data protection and privacy issues, draft and negotiate data protection contracts, and represent your organization in disputes related to data protection. 4. **Compliance Analyst (20%)** Compliance analysts are responsible for ensuring that their organization complies with all relevant data protection regulations. They monitor the organization's data processing activities, conduct audits, and report any non-compliance issues to senior management. 5. **IT Security Specialist (10%)** As an IT security specialist, you'll be responsible for implementing and maintaining technical measures to protect your organization's data. You'll work closely with other departments to identify and mitigate security risks and respond to security incidents.
